What to Expect

The museum houses artifacts, photographs, documents, and memorabilia that tell the story of Rantoul and the surrounding area. Exhibits cover themes including early settlement, the railroad, Chanute Air Force Base, local businesses and civic life, and family histories.

We recommend allowing at least an hour for your visit.
